Stansted Mountfitchet railway station is a stop on theWest Anglia Main Line, serving the village ofStansted Mountfitchet inEssex, England. It is 33 miles 28 chains (53.7 km) down the line fromLondon Liverpool Street and is situated betweenBishop's Stortford andElsenham on the main line;Stansted Airport station follows on the airport branch. Its three-letter station code is SST.
The station, which was opened by theEastern Counties Railway in 1845, was known originally asStansted. It was renamed in 1990 to avoid potential confusion with the forthcoming station atStansted Airport, although a local resident, Joseph J. Green, had requested such a name change as early as 1890.[1]
The original station building features a ticket office and passenger information screens as well as theflip clock from theNetwork SouthEast period on the London-bound platform. Both platforms were extended to accommodate 12-coach trains in 2011.
All services at Stansted Mountfitchet are operated byGreater Anglia, including some services which operate under theStansted Express brand. Services are operated usingClass 720 and745electric multiple units.[2][3]

During peak hours, the station is served by an additional hourly service between London Liverpool Street and Cambridge North; it is also served by a small number of peak hour services to and fromEly.
